public static class Page.APIRequestGetRatings extends APIRequest<Recommendation>
APIRequest.DefaultAsyncRequestExecutor, APIRequest.DefaultRequestExecutor, APIRequest.IAsyncRequestExecutor, APIRequest.IRequestExecutor, APIRequest.RequestHelper, APIRequest.ResponseParser<T extends APINode>, APIRequest.ResponseWrapper| Modifier and Type | Field and Description |
|---|---|
static String[] |
FIELDS |
static String[] |
PARAMS |
context, endpoint, method, nodeId, paramNames, params, parser, returnFields, USER_AGENT, useVideoEndpoint| Constructor and Description |
|---|
APIRequestGetRatings(String nodeId,
APIContext context) |
addToBatch, addToBatch, addToBatch, changeAsyncRequestExecutor, changeRequestExecutor, executeAsyncBase, executeAsyncBase, executeAsyncInternal, executeAsyncInternal, executeInternal, executeInternal, getAsyncExecutor, getContext, getExecutor, joinStringList, requestFieldInternal, setContext, setOverrideUrl, setParamInternal, setParamsInternal, setUseVideoEndpointpublic APIRequestGetRatings(String nodeId, APIContext context)
public APINodeList<Recommendation> getLastResponse()
getLastResponse in class APIRequest<Recommendation>public APINodeList<Recommendation> parseResponse(String response, String header) throws APIException
parseResponse in class APIRequest<Recommendation>APIExceptionpublic APINodeList<Recommendation> execute() throws APIException
execute in class APIRequest<Recommendation>APIExceptionpublic APINodeList<Recommendation> execute(Map<String,Object> extraParams) throws APIException
execute in class APIRequest<Recommendation>APIExceptionpublic com.google.common.util.concurrent.ListenableFuture<APINodeList<Recommendation>> executeAsync() throws APIException
APIExceptionpublic com.google.common.util.concurrent.ListenableFuture<APINodeList<Recommendation>> executeAsync(Map<String,Object> extraParams) throws APIException
APIExceptionpublic Page.APIRequestGetRatings setParam(String param, Object value)
setParam in class APIRequest<Recommendation>public Page.APIRequestGetRatings setParams(Map<String,Object> params)
setParams in class APIRequest<Recommendation>public Page.APIRequestGetRatings requestAllFields()
public Page.APIRequestGetRatings requestAllFields(boolean value)
public Page.APIRequestGetRatings requestFields(List<String> fields)
requestFields in class APIRequest<Recommendation>public Page.APIRequestGetRatings requestFields(List<String> fields, boolean value)
requestFields in class APIRequest<Recommendation>public Page.APIRequestGetRatings requestField(String field)
requestField in class APIRequest<Recommendation>public Page.APIRequestGetRatings requestField(String field, boolean value)
requestField in class APIRequest<Recommendation>public Page.APIRequestGetRatings requestCreatedTimeField()
public Page.APIRequestGetRatings requestCreatedTimeField(boolean value)
public Page.APIRequestGetRatings requestHasRatingField()
public Page.APIRequestGetRatings requestHasRatingField(boolean value)
public Page.APIRequestGetRatings requestHasReviewField()
public Page.APIRequestGetRatings requestHasReviewField(boolean value)
public Page.APIRequestGetRatings requestOpenGraphStoryField()
public Page.APIRequestGetRatings requestOpenGraphStoryField(boolean value)
public Page.APIRequestGetRatings requestRatingField()
public Page.APIRequestGetRatings requestRatingField(boolean value)
public Page.APIRequestGetRatings requestRecommendationTypeField()
public Page.APIRequestGetRatings requestRecommendationTypeField(boolean value)
public Page.APIRequestGetRatings requestReviewTextField()
public Page.APIRequestGetRatings requestReviewTextField(boolean value)
public Page.APIRequestGetRatings requestReviewerField()
public Page.APIRequestGetRatings requestReviewerField(boolean value)
Copyright © 2020. All rights reserved.